		<description>Wow, what a spin!  As an H&amp;R competitor, I can tell you the reason their ERC or RAC business increased was because of their misleading advertising. They advertised, &quot; Receive up to a $9,999.00 Electronic Refund Check&quot;. Most consumers just assumed it was the same product. H&amp;R was not open and honest about it at all. Secondly, they advertised &quot;Free&quot; tax preparation for certain people filing E-Z forms. However they charged to E-file the return and prepare the client&#039;s state tax return. It cost these clients almost as much or more as they were paying elsewhere. The old &quot;get the suckers in the door&quot; scam! Let&#039;s see how all this plays out for next year. I am already receiving their clients calls for next year.</description>
